I guess the main difference between big cartel and Spreadshirt is that it’s the whole package. They buy, make and post the t-shirts and deal with all the finance. All you have to do is come up with the designs. Of course it isn’t all good news, the prices are a little high and there are restrictions as to what you can put on the t-shirts (flex printing and transfers are the only methods on offer, no silk screening).
Overall more for the dabbler (like myself) rather than someone serious about doing for a living, though there are a few who are able to do this.
